package main
import (
"fmt"
"log"
"os"
"os/exec"
"path/filepath"
"strings"
"sync"
"time"
"github.com/fsnotify/fsnotify"
)
//------suffixToScript------------------------------------
var suffixToScriptMap = make(map[string]string)
var mutex sync.Mutex
func loadScripts(scriptDir string) error {
files, err := os.ReadDir(scriptDir)
if err != nil {
return err
}
for _, file := range files {
if !file.IsDir() && strings.HasSuffix(file.Name(), ".sh") {
suffix := strings.TrimSuffix(file.Name(), ".sh")
mutex.Lock()
suffixToScriptMap["."+suffix] = filepath.Join(scriptDir, file.Name())
mutex.Unlock()
fmt.Printf("Mapped %s to script %s\n", "."+suffix, file.Name())
}
}
return nil
}
func runScript(scriptPath, fileName string) {
cmd := exec.Command("bash", scriptPath, fileName)
cmd.Stdout = os.Stdout
cmd.Stderr = os.Stderr
err := cmd.Run()
if err != nil {
log.Printf("Failed to execute script %s for file %s: %s\n", scriptPath, fileName, err)
}
}
// ------------------------------------------
// Stack to hold files to be processed
var fileStack []string
func checkFileStack(str string) bool {
mutex.Lock()
defer mutex.Unlock()
for _, v := range fileStack {
if v == str {
return true
}
}
return false
}
func addFileToProcess(fileName string) {
if exists := checkFileStack(fileName); exists {
log.Printf("🚮 %s\n", filepath.Base(fileName))
return
}
mutex.Lock()
defer mutex.Unlock()
fileStack = append(fileStack, fileName)
log.Printf("➕ %s\n", filepath.Base(fileName))
}
func processFileStack() {
mutex.Lock()
defer mutex.Unlock()
for len(fileStack) > 0 {
fileName := fileStack[len(fileStack)-1]
fileStack = fileStack[:len(fileStack)-1]
log.Printf("📜 %s\n", filepath.Base(fileName))
fileInfo, err := os.Stat(fileName)
if err == nil && !fileInfo.IsDir() && (fileInfo.Size() > 0) {
fileExtension := filepath.Ext(fileName)
scriptPath, exists := suffixToScriptMap[strings.ToLower(fileExtension)]
if exists {
go runScript(scriptPath, fileName)
} else {
log.Printf("🤷 File not handled: %s\n", filepath.Base(fileName))
}
} else {
log.Printf("🤷 File gone or missing: %s\n", filepath.Base(fileName))
}
}
}
//------------------------------------------
func main() {
if len(os.Args) < 3 {
log.Fatalf("Usage: %s <target-directory> <script-directory>\n", os.Args[0])
}
targetDir := os.Args[1]
scriptDir := os.Args[2]
err := loadScripts(scriptDir)
if err != nil {
log.Fatalf("Failed to load scripts: %s", err)
}
err = monitorDirectory(targetDir)
if err != nil {
log.Fatalf("Failed to monitor directory: %s", err)
}
}
func monitorDirectory(targetDir string) error {
handler := NewTimeoutHandler(2 * time.Second)
watcher, err := fsnotify.NewWatcher()
if err != nil {
return err
}
defer watcher.Close()
err = watcher.Add(targetDir)
if err != nil {
return err
}
log.Println("Watching directory:", targetDir)
for {
select {
case event, ok := <-watcher.Events:
if !ok {
return nil
}
if event.Op&fsnotify.Create == fsnotify.Create {
fileInfo, err := os.Stat(event.Name)
if err == nil && !fileInfo.IsDir() && (fileInfo.Size() > 0) {
go addFileToProcess(event.Name)
handler.Trigger(processFileStack)
}
}
case err, ok := <-watcher.Errors:
if !ok {
return nil
}
log.Println("Error:", err)
}
}
}
